Output 80dd021dc5fc91599cd789e9c390f6f5b43b5dae5ddded38f622a20bda3b8320:2

value
186372831
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d7aacc7f92320072457c94f376ec0ed66fbf21c OP_EQUAL
address
MExqDocPuxkZs7L5YiVHBY13vLNASPfceg
transaction
80dd021dc5fc91599cd789e9c390f6f5b43b5dae5ddded38f622a20bda3b8320
spent
true